Deficiency record · 1

02 - Structural Conditions › N/A - No Subsystem › Hull damage impairing seaworthiness
Issued 30 October 2022 Resolved
Barge was damaged when it allided with the protection cell at Marsailes Lock while in tow of the ITV Aggie C. Damage was found to the Bow Rake/Head Log, Bow deck, Port stern corner wrapper, Transom and associated structual members. Hull envelope was not breeched. Operator granted permission to load barge with cargo of Ethanol at Marquis Marine MM 209.1 ILR and transit to ITC Deer Park, MM 387.1 HSC. Upon off load barge may proceed EMPTY to Southwest Shipyard for repairs MM 386.1.
Condition: Damaged By Earlier Event
Action required: 705 - Other - as specified
Due 8 December 2022
Resolved 19 January 2023
Resolution: Cropped and renewed identified damaged sections, air tested all welds.
